First was our work on dead space in PAH, HFpEF, and HFrEF. They all have high Vd/Vt ratios but PAH has higher Vd (compared to HF groups) and HFpEF & HFrEF have lower Vt…stay tuned for our upcoming paper.

what happens to people with a prolonged serious illness who go to a long-term acute care hospitals (LTACH) In a JAMA Network Open study led by Snigdha Jain MD, MHS we find lots of disability & death 2+ years out But 1 in 5 get out relatively well Health before the illness matters
